What was old name of Quetta?

Shāl
Quetta, also spelled Kwatah, city, district, and division of Balochistan province, Pakistan. The name is a variation of kwatkot, a Pashto word meaning “fort,” and the city is still locally known by its ancient name of Shāl or Shālkot.

Which earthquake other than the one in Quetta has caused destruction and casualties in Pakistan?

2005 Kashmir earthquake
The 2005 Kashmir earthquake occurred at 08:50:39 Pakistan Standard Time on 8 October in Pakistani-administered Azad Kashmir. It was centred near the city of Muzaffarabad, and also affected nearby Balakot in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a and some areas of Indian-administered Jammu and Kashmir.

Why does Pakistan have a lot of earthquakes?

Geology. Pakistan geologically overlaps both the Eurasian and Indian tectonic plates. Hence this region is prone to violent earthquakes, as the two tectonic plates collide.

Are earthquakes common in Pakistan?

Pakistan is one of the most seismically active countries in the world, being crossed by several major faults. As a result, earthquakes in Pakistan occur often and are destructive.

What was the magnitude of the 1935 Quetta earthquake?

The 1935 Quetta earthquake (Urdu: بلوچستان زلزلہ‎) occurred on 31 May between 2:33 am and 3:40 am at Quetta, Balochistan, British India, now part of Pakistan. The earthquake had a magnitude of 7.7 M w and anywhere between 30,000 and 60,000 people died from the impact.

When was the first earthquake in Quetta, Pakistan?

The following is an excerpt from the RAF Operations Record Books (1913-1935) for No. 5 (AC) Squadron. The time at which the first shock of the earthquake occurred is given officially as 0306 hours on 31st May, 1935. The night was fine but dark as there was no moon.
